Deploy step 4: migrate the Quarrelwood build to the hermetic Lodeforge toolchain. Pin every toolchain artifact in lodeforge.lock; no network fetches at build time. Strip the legacy PATH injection from ci-bootstrap.sh and delete the vendored compiler shims. Verify with `lodeforge build --offline` twice; hashes must match. Reviewers: reject any target still reading host env vars. The release signer still needs its credential in the hermetic sandbox env file, so add the signing token line directly after this comment.

secret setting of kadup-kaduf: RELAY_SECRET3=355

Ticket: NIGHTOWL-412 — Backfill scheduler pointing at wrong env

Hey, quick one before the Thursday cut: the nightly backfill scheduler on Driftworks staging is still reading the old prod config, so jobs kick off at 02:00 against the wrong warehouse. We traced it to a stale env file that never got the new scheduler credentials after the Portvale migration. Fix is to update staging's env with the line below, then restart the scheduler pod. The line to add is:

secret setting of kagup-haweg: RELAY_SECRET20=79282600b75847005433

# Data Stores: Branchsweep Bot

Branchsweep scans the Fernvale Git mirror nightly and flags branches with no commits in 90 days. Flagged branches are recorded in a small Postgres instance before deletion, giving us a 30-day undo window. Access is read-mostly; only the bot's service role writes. For audit purposes, the store is reachable via the connection string below.

database URL for hawip-kagap: redis://rusok_svc:bMCaqek7MRWIOJ@db-8501.zarqeltech.corp:5432/sileth

### Migration Step 4 — Sort Stability in Pellwright Reports

Pellwright 6.0 replaces the legacy non-deterministic sort in the report builder with a stable comparator. This matters for audit: identical inputs now produce identical exports, so report hashes are reproducible. Migrating requires flipping the comparator flag and setting an explicit tiebreaker column per report class. No data changes occur; only ordering. Verify checksums on a sample export before and after. Apply the following values to each environment, starting with staging.

config for bahop-baduf:
[kasion]
team = lamath
access_code = ac_d807e5
host = kasion.paliqcloud.corp
port = 4000
owner = julix.tamvan
peer = frair.qorvelsoft.local